Hormonal Dialogue

Meaning

Hormonal Dialogue refers to the complex, continuous communication and regulatory interplay among various endocrine glands, hormones, and their target tissues throughout the body, ensuring the precise coordination of physiological processes. This concept emphasizes that hormones do not act in isolation but rather participate in an interconnected network of signaling pathways, influencing each other’s production, release, and effects to maintain systemic balance.
